Getting Started with LinkSpot

Install LinkSpot, enable the app embed, run the compatibility test, and create your first interactive element on a product image.

Prerequisites

You need:

  • A Shopify store with an active plan
  • A published theme (or a trial/development theme)
  • At least one product with images in your catalog

Step 1: Install LinkSpot

Find LinkSpot

Go to the Shopify App Store and search for "LinkSpot", or install it directly from the app listing.

Approve Permissions

LinkSpot requires access to read your products and themes, and write product metafields. Approve the permissions when prompted during installation.

Open the App

After installation, open LinkSpot from your Shopify admin sidebar under Apps > LinkSpot.

Step 2: Enable the App Embed Block

The app embed block allows LinkSpot to load on your storefront. Without it, no elements will appear on your product pages.

Open Theme Editor

From the LinkSpot dashboard, click Enable app embed. This opens your Shopify theme editor with the LinkSpot app embed block selected.

Save the Theme

In the theme editor, make sure the LinkSpot app embed block is toggled on, then click Save.

Confirm Activation

Return to LinkSpot and click Confirm activation. The dashboard should now show the app embed as "Enabled".

App embed blocks are deactivated by default after installation. You must manually enable it in the theme editor for LinkSpot to work.

Step 3: Run the Compatibility Test

The compatibility test detects your theme's product image gallery structure so LinkSpot can place elements on the correct images.

Start the Test

In the LinkSpot dashboard, find the compatibility section and click Setup compatibility. The test opens your storefront in a new window and analyzes the product gallery.

Wait for Results

The test runs automatically and takes a few seconds. Do not close the window until it completes.

Review Results

If your theme is compatible, you'll see a "Compatible" badge and you're ready to continue.

If the test reports your theme as incompatible, you have two options:

  • Set a manual CSS selector for the product gallery items
  • Contact support for help with your specific theme

Step 4: Create Your First Element

With the app embed enabled and compatibility confirmed, create your first interactive element.

  1. Go to Pins in the sidebar
  2. Select a product from your catalog
  3. Click on the product image where you want to place the pin
  4. Link the pin to another product
  5. Choose a pin style and save
